use strict;
sub sign {
my $self = shift;
my $request = shift;
return $request->signature_key;
}
sub verify {
my $self = shift;
my $request = shift;
return $request->signature eq $self->sign($request);
}
=head1 NAME
Net::OAuth::SignatureMethod::PLAINTEXT - PLAINTEXT Signature Method for OAuth protocol
